Day Sails

Early to late afternoon day sails tend to offer the best breezes of the day.  Newport’s prevailing Southwesterly sea breeze tends to be light in the morning and build from late morning through the afternoon. 

This occurs so regularly that locals often keep time by it and is one of many reasons why Newport is such a great place to sail.

On all of our boats, guests are welcome to help raise sail, take the wheel and sail or relax and enjoy the sights.  No sailing experience is required.

Enjoy the scenery as we sail you through Newport Harbor, into Narragansett Bay, and along the shoreline of Newport’s picturesque Ocean Drive.

You’ll get great views of the Pell Bridge, Fort Adams, Clingstone, Hammersmith Farm, and the legendary coastline of Narragansett Bay. Vintage America’s Cup boats, lighthouses, superyachts, and weekly races are common sights.

Our captains and crew know the history of the sights and will point out the highlights with light, informal commentary.  No two trips are exactly alike since the wind and tide vary daily and we try to sail as much as possible.

Since we sail in protected waters, the sailing is very smooth. Queasiness, even for our most apprehensive guests, is never an issue!
